| Aspect | Part Time Hospital Food Tray | Part Time Hospital Dietary Aide |
|---|
| Primary Role | Assembling and delivering food trays to patients | Assisting with meal preparation, dietary needs, and patient nutrition |
| Work Environment | Hospital food service areas, patient floors | Kitchen, dietary department, patient care areas |
| Credentials | High school diploma or equivalent; food safety training | High school diploma or equivalent; dietary or nutrition training often preferred |
While both roles support hospital nutrition services, the Part Time Hospital Food Tray focuses on assembling and delivering patient meals, whereas the Part Time Hospital Dietary Aide involves assisting with meal prep and dietary needs. The roles often overlap but differ in daily tasks and responsibilities.
